CVE-2026-25554
OpenSIPS versions 3.1 before 3.6.4 containing the authjwt module prior to commit 3822d33 contain a SQL injection vulnerability in the jwtdbauthorize function in modules/authjwt/authorize.c when dbmode is enabled and a SQL database backend is used. The function extracts the tag claim from a JWT...
